Stacey Farber, born on August twenty-fifth, nineteen eighty-seven, is a talented Canadian actress known for her dynamic roles in television series. She first captured audiences' attention with her portrayal of Ellie Nash in the iconic series Degrassi: The Next Generation, where she appeared from seasons two through eight, showcasing her growth as an actress.
Following her success on Degrassi, Farber took on the lead role in the CBC series 18 to Life from two thousand ten to two thousand eleven, further establishing her presence in the Canadian entertainment industry. Her versatility shone through again when she played Sydney Katz in the medical drama Saving Hope from two thousand fourteen to two thousand seventeen, a role that allowed her to delve into the complexities of her character.
In recent years, Farber has continued to impress audiences with her performances. Since two thousand twenty-three, she has taken on a lead role in The Spencer Sisters, demonstrating her ability to adapt to various genres. Additionally, she has made multiple appearances in the popular Netflix drama Virgin River and the CW superhero series Superman & Lois, further solidifying her status as a prominent figure in contemporary television.
